Robinett Construction is a construction company in Mexico, Missouri. Serving both homeowners and businesses throughout Mid Missouri, the company provides specialized services including home design, new construction, and remodeling. Since 1986, they have maintained a 5.00 rating for their construction and contracting expertise.
The company operates as a full in-house design-build firm, a process intended to save clients time and money by keeping all project steps under one roof. Owners Sam and Rhonda Robinett bring a collaborative approach to every project, combining design expertise with construction management. Rhonda Robinett, a home designer with a degree from the University of Missouri-Columbia, works closely with clients to visualize additions or remodel spaces like kitchens and master baths. Sam Robinett oversees the construction process from the foundation to the finishing touches, utilizing an in-house foundation crew and a skilled team proficient in carpentry, concrete work, and remodeling.
